Atherosclerosis, the leading cause of death in Western societies, has remained at the forefront of efforts to increase longevity and reduce escalating health care costs. The vascular endothelium has been identified as the cornerstone of a new understanding of the disease's mechanisms and, perhaps, is the earliest target for the initiation of the disease process.
Dr. Houston has synthesized the rapidly evolving knowledge base in the field of vascular medicine. In this text, he has created a new source of vital information for healthcare providers. He has taken subjects that until recently were research-oriented and made them clinically relevant for the practicing physician and primary care provider.
